#137884 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#137884 is composed of 7.5% red, 47.1%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.6%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 186.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 29.6%. #137884 color hex could be obtained by blending #26f0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#137884 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#137884 has RGB values of R:19, G:120,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 1276036.
Hex triplet | 137884 | #137884 |
---|---|---|
RGB Decimal | 19, 120, 132 | rgb(19,120,132) |
RGB Percent | 7.5, 47.1, 51.8 | rgb(7.5%,47.1%,51.8%) |
CMYK | 86, 9, 0, 48 | |
HSL | 186.4°, 74.8, 29.6 | hsl(186.4,74.8%,29.6%) |
HSV (or HSB) | 186.4°, 85.6, 51.8 | |
Web Safe | 006699 | #006699 |
CIE-LAB | 45.956, -22.297, -14.297 |
---|---|
XYZ | 11.149, 15.236, 24.182 |
xyY | 0.22, 0.301, 15.236 |
CIE-LCH | 45.956, 26.487, 212.667 |
CIE-LUV | 45.956, -32.869, -17.423 |
Hunter-Lab | 39.034, -17.326, -9.407 |
Binary | 00010011, 01111000, 10000100 |
